Work Opportunity Tax Credit Reauthorized Through 2025

Leslie Bohl

Enacted in 1996, the Work Opportunity Tax Credit (WOTC) is a federal tax credit that eligible employers can claim if they hire eligible individuals who have consistently faced stringent barriers to employment.
